Job Description
Main Duties of the Job
  • Bring people together to improve their health and wellbeing
  • Improve the aesthetics of the sensory garden
  • Be creative in providing a calm and relaxing space within the sensory garden
  • Co produce with service users and the local community
  • Improve biodiversity through plant diversity
  • Provide good quality habitat for wildlife
  • Allow nature to be therapeutic
  • Increase the quality of access to nature
  • Reduce harmful practice in daily practice to limit the loss to our ecosystems
Key Tasks and Responsibilities
  • Maintain planted areas, with regular watering, weeding, mulching etc.
  • Support improvements to the sensory garden
  • Create wildlife habitats, such as insect hotels, bird boxes
  • Monitor butterflies, pollinators, plants and other wildlife
  • Work alongside and support volunteer gardener at Memorial Hospital site
  • Work with small groups of service users as garden buddies
  • Share knowledge and experience with garden buddies
  • Encourage participation of garden buddies
  • Maintain and monitor the upkeep of any tools and materials
  • Report any concerns or issues about garden buddies to named employee for Oxleas NHS Trust at that time
  • Report any concerns or issues about the garden or materials to the Sustainability Manager

When working with Oxleas Service Users: Responsibility for the group (or any service user working with the volunteer) will lie with a named employee of Oxleas NHS Trust. Someone employed by the Trust will be with the group (or individual) throughout any activity.

Person Specification Knowledge
  • Knowledge of gardening, plants, wildlife
Skills
  • Extremely patient, kind & caring and able to adapt to change at the last minute
Care
  • Care of the environment and the wildlife habitat
